Rule 37 : One Traveler , Two Roles
On the Road
Act Like a Vehicle
When you are traveling on the road , you are legally required to obey the same guidance and rules that govern motorized vehicles .
On the Pavement
Act Like a Pedestrian
When moving onto the pavement ( sidewalk ) , you must shift your behavior to follow the speci- fic rules and guidance provided for pedestrians .
Road Priority Following road - specific rules ensures predictable flow and safety within the lane alongside cars , buses , and trucks .
Pedestrian Priority
Aligning with pede- strian rules protects vulnerable walkers and maintains the safety standards of non - vehicular zones .
